repo.or.cz
/
openal-soft.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Add trace, warn, and error markers to logged output
2012-10-07
Chris Robinson
Ad
d
trace, wa
r
n, and
error m
a
rkers to logged ou
t
p
u
t
commit
|
commitdiff
|
tree
2012-10-07
Chris Robinson
Lock the device using the pulsea
u
dio mai
n
lo
o
p
commit
|
commitdiff
|
tree
2012-10-07
Chris Robinson
Avoid unnece
s
saril
y
locking
t
h
e lis
t
lock
commit
|
commitdiff
|
tree
2012-10-07
Chris
Robins
o
n
Sh
o
rten format trace messages
commit
|
commitdiff
|
tree
2012-10-07
Chris
Robinson
Define WIN32_LEAN_AND_MEA
N
whe
n
inclu
d
i
n
g
wi
n
dows
.
h
.
.
.
commit
|
commitdiff
|
tree
2012-10-07
Chris Ro
b
i
n
son
Include windo
w
s
.
h bef
o
r
e cpuid
.
h
to avoid _
_
cpuid clashes
commit
|
commitdiff
|
tree
2012-10-05
Ch
r
i
s Robinson
Rename a
c
oup
l
e
f
uncti
o
ns
commit
|
commitdiff
|
tree
2012-10-05
C
hris
R
obinso
n
Put temporary
st
o
ra
g
e in the
d
evice in
s
tead of
o
n the
.
.
.
commit
|
commitdiff
|
tree
2012-10-05
Chris Robinson
A
d
d a spe
c
i
al res
a
mpler for m
a
tchin
g
sample rat
e
s
commit
|
commitdiff
|
tree
2012-10-05
Chris
Robinso
n
Round up the d
e
vice's default slot alignment
commit
|
commitdiff
|
tree
2012-10-05
C
h
ris
Robinson
Fix po
t
enti
a
l buffer ov
e
rf
l
ow with tem
p
sample
s
pace
commit
|
commitdiff
|
tree
2012-10-05
Chr
i
s Robinson
Sc
a
le and round NumUpdates when Pul
s
eAudio chang
e
s
.
.
.
commit
|
commitdiff
|
tree
2012-10-04
C
h
ris
R
o
b
i
n
son
Avoid v
o
id* arithmetic
commit
|
commitdiff
|
tree
2012-10-03
Chri
s
Robinson
Make sure the o
u
tput
buffer p
o
in
t
er
i
s updated
i
n case
.
.
.
commit
|
commitdiff
|
tree
2012-10-03
C
h
ris Robinson
U
p
date
t
h
e ex
a
mple
t
o use avcode
c
_decode
_
audio4
commit
|
commitdiff
|
tree
2012-10-03
Chris
R
o
b
ins
o
n
U
p
d
ate some ffmpeg functions
commit
|
commitdiff
|
tree
2012-10-03
C
h
ris Robin
s
on
Fix s
o
me signed/unsi
g
ne
d
c
ompa
r
i
sons
commit
|
commitdiff
|
tree
2012-10-03
Chris
R
o
bin
s
on
Re
s
et
m
ax
l
ength if P
u
lseAudio u
p
d
a
tes
t
he playback
.
.
.
commit
|
commitdiff
|
tree
2012-09-28
Chris Robinson
Use
lrin
t
f to
fast convert floats
t
o ints when possi
b
le
commit
|
commitdiff
|
tree
2012-09-28
Chris Robinson
Decreas
e
the defaul
t
BU
F
FERSIZE to 2048
commit
|
commitdiff
|
tree
2012-09-28
Chris Robinson
Com
b
ine early
r
efle
c
tions and late rever
b
in VerbPass
commit
|
commitdiff
|
tree
2012-09-27
Chris Robinson
Use
an
u
n
signed
type for the sample
p
o
siti
o
n
fractio
n
commit
|
commitdiff
|
tree
2012-09-27
Chris Rob
i
nson
R
e
move a
n
unneeded p
a
ra
m
eter from th
e
resample
r
commit
|
commitdiff
|
tree
2012-09-27
Ch
r
is
R
obi
n
son
E
n
sure the
device's
defa
u
lt e
f
fe
c
t slot
i
s properly
.
.
.
commit
|
commitdiff
|
tree
2012-09-27
Chris Robinson
U
pd
a
te a comme
n
t
commit
|
commitdiff
|
tree
2012-09-27
C
hris Robi
n
s
o
n
En
s
ure effect slots
a
re a
l
igned
commit
|
commitdiff
|
tree
2012-09-27
Chris Robinson
D
e
interlace
audio when loa
d
i
n
g
it in
t
o the sta
c
k
.
commit
|
commitdiff
|
tree
2012-09-25
Ch
r
is Rob
i
ns
o
n
Round when calculating Num
U
pdates from
P
ulseAudio's
.
.
.
commit
|
commitdiff
|
tree
2012-09-25
Chri
s
R
o
bins
o
n
Remove an u
n
necessar
y
i
n
clude
commit
|
commitdiff
|
tree
2012-09-25
C
h
ris R
o
bin
s
o
n
Combine
m
ultiple loops into one
commit
|
commitdiff
|
tree
2012-09-24
Chris Robinson
Avoid mixing silence to outp
u
t
commit
|
commitdiff
|
tree
2012-09-24
Chris
R
obins
o
n
Remove
SSE resamp
l
ers
.
They a
r
en'
t
gain
i
ng us mu
c
h
.
.
.
commit
|
commitdiff
|
tree
2012-09-20
Chris
R
obinson
Mak
e
su
r
e P
u
l
s
eAudi
o
set
s
an u
p
d
at
e
si
z
e th
a
t's a m
u
ltiple
.
.
.
commit
|
commitdiff
|
tree
2012-09-20
C
hris Robi
n
son
Hel
p
e
nsure the upda
t
e size is a mult
i
p
le o
f
4 with SSE
commit
|
commitdiff
|
tree
2012-09-19
Ch
r
is
R
o
b
inson
F
i
x
m
atrix multiply
u
s
e
d
by
the
S
SE cubic resample
r
commit
|
commitdiff
|
tree
2012-09-18
Chris Robinson
Prec
i
sion control bits don
'
t exist wit
h
SSE
commit
|
commitdiff
|
tree
2012-09-18
Chris Robinson
Improve a
c
o
u
ple
e
r
r
o
r
trace
s
wit
h
the
H
R
T
F l
o
ader
commit
|
commitdiff
|
tree
2012-09-18
Ch
r
is Robinson
fpu_cont
r
ol
.
h
i
s
no lon
g
er used
commit
|
commitdiff
|
tree
2012-09-18
Chr
i
s Robinson
Win64 doesn't
allow
_controlfp or __control87
_
2 to
.
.
.
commit
|
commitdiff
|
tree
2012-09-17
C
h
ris Robinson
Fix a ty
p
o in a co
m
ment
commit
|
commitdiff
|
tree
2012-09-16
Chris Robinson
Avoid correct
i
ng
for
more
n
o
n-existing cl
i
ck
s
commit
|
commitdiff
|
tree
2012-09-16
C
hris Robinson
Don't
try to correct for non-
e
xisting clicks
.
commit
|
commitdiff
|
tree
2012-09-16
C
h
r
i
s
Ro
b
inso
n
Expl
i
c
i
tly
give the
w
et buffer 1 channel
commit
|
commitdiff
|
tree
2012-09-16
Chris Robinson
Check the proper v
a
lue for setting WetPendingClic
k
s
commit
|
commitdiff
|
tree
2012-09-16
Chris Robinson
Avoid
buildin
g
r
e
d
u
ndant mix
e
rs
commit
|
commitdiff
|
tree
2012-09-16
C
hr
i
s Robinso
n
I
mplement an S
S
E
M
ixSend method
commit
|
commitdiff
|
tree
2012-09-16
Chri
s
Robinson
P
r
operly resto
r
e
the SS
E
contro
l
word with __control87_
2
commit
|
commitdiff
|
tree
2012-09-16
Chris
Robins
o
n
Properl
y
handle the SSE control
word
commit
|
commitdiff
|
tree
2012-09-16
Chris Robinson
Use __contro
l
8
7
_2
whe
n
available
commit
|
commitdiff
|
tree
2012-09-16
Chri
s
Ro
b
inson
U
se a
struc
t
to store the FPU mo
d
e
commit
|
commitdiff
|
tree
2012-09-14
Chris
Robinson
Add missi
n
g
source prope
r
t
y
retrievals
commit
|
commitdiff
|
tree
2012-09-14
Chris Robinso
n
Implement
an S
S
E cubic resampler
commit
|
commitdiff
|
tree
2012-09-14
Chris R
o
binson
Shorten
a
w
arning
commit
|
commitdiff
|
tree
2012-09-14
C
hris Robinson
Implement an SSE linear resampler
commit
|
commitdiff
|
tree
2012-09-14
C
hr
i
s Robinson
Ensure the R
e
sampl
e
d
B
uf
f
er
is aligned
commit
|
commitdiff
|
tree
2012-09-14
C
h
r
i
s
Robinson
Us
e
a source p
a
ram
f
or the resa
m
pler and move them
.
.
.
commit
|
commitdiff
|
tree
2012-09-14
Chris Robinson
R
em
o
ve an unuse
d
header
commit
|
commitdiff
|
tree
2012-09-14
Chris Robinson
M
ove a
couple macros to more appr
o
priate
headers
commit
|
commitdiff
|
tree
2012-09-14
Chris
R
o
binson
F
i
x u
p
som
e
more header incl
u
des
commit
|
commitdiff
|
tree
2012-09-14
C
h
r
is Robinson
Don't include alu
.
h
i
n alMai
n
.
h
commit
|
commitdiff
|
tree
2012-09-14
Chris R
o
bins
o
n
Enable flush-to-zero mode whe
n
possible
commit
|
commitdiff
|
tree
2012-09-12
Chris
Robinson
M
ove a couple methods
t
o
wh
e
re the
y
'
r
e
used
commit
|
commitdiff
|
tree
2012-09-12
Chris Robinson
Rest
o
r
e
s
upport for the previous mhr format
commit
|
commitdiff
|
tree
2012-09-12
Chris Robinso
n
A
dd
a
note
a
bo
u
t the hrtf_ta
b
les f
i
lename marker
s
commit
|
commitdiff
|
tree
2012-09-12
C
h
r
i
s Robinson
Properl
y
scale the HRTF
d
elay
s
w
hen writing them
commit
|
commitdiff
|
tree
2012-09-12
Chris R
o
binson
Update fn
a
melist aft
e
r
handling %
m
a
rkers
commit
|
commitdiff
|
tree
2012-09-12
Chris Robinson
Use PA
T
H_MAX for the fname length
commit
|
commitdiff
|
tree
2012-09-12
Chris Robinson
Im
p
rove parsing hrtf
_
tables f
i
l
e
n
a
m
es
commit
|
commitdiff
|
tree
2012-09-12
Chri
s
Robin
s
on
Fix HRTF data format desc
r
ipt
i
on
commit
|
commitdiff
|
tree
2012-09-11
Chris Robinson
Warn
about
S
SE performanc
e
with non-mu
l
t
i
p
le
-
of-4 update
.
.
.
commit
|
commitdiff
|
tree
2012-09-11
Chris Robinson
U
se the
cor
r
ect size for defaul
t
C
o
ef
f
s
commit
|
commitdiff
|
tree
2012-09-11
Ch
r
is Robinson
Minor cleanups for variable declarations
commit
|
commitdiff
|
tree
2012-09-11
Ch
r
is
R
ob
i
nson
Don't use count-sp
e
c
i
fic
f
unction
s
t
o w
r
i
te
to
t
he
.
.
.
commit
|
commitdiff
|
tree
2012-09-11
Chri
s
R
ob
i
ns
o
n
U
se
a
non-i
n
terleaved DryBuffer
commit
|
commitdiff
|
tree
2012-09-11
Chri
s
Robinson
Do the fil
t
e
r
i
ng separ
a
tely from the mixing
commit
|
commitdiff
|
tree
2012-09-11
Chr
i
s Robinson
Us
e
H
U
GE_VAL
i
nstead of divid
i
ng by 0 f
o
r in
f
inity
.
.
.
commit
|
commitdiff
|
tree
2012-09-11
Chris Robinson
Sile
n
ce a
c
o
u
ple MSVC warnings
commit
|
commitdiff
|
tree
2012-09-11
Chri
s
Robins
o
n
A
d
d example HRTF definit
i
o
n
files for makehr
t
f
commit
|
commitdiff
|
tree
2012-09-11
Chris Robi
n
son
Update HR
T
F code
commit
|
commitdiff
|
tree
2012-09-11
Chris Robinson
Again
try to get _W
I
N
3
2_I
E
to behave right with M
i
nGW
commit
|
commitdiff
|
tree
2012-09-10
Chris Ro
b
inson
Remove
a
hack for MinGW
commit
|
commitdiff
|
tree
2012-09-10
Chris Robi
n
son
Add m
i
ssing returns
commit
|
commitdiff
|
tree
2012-09-09
Chris Robinson
Tr
y
t
o
ensure mixing sam
p
le
s
in multip
l
es of 4
commit
|
commitdiff
|
tree
2012-09-09
C
hris
Robinson
Use
the
right method to clear a __m128 to
0
commit
|
commitdiff
|
tree
2012-09-09
Chris
Robinson
U
se SSE to do
4
sam
p
les at once
(no
n
-
HRT
F
di
r
ect mix
.
.
.
commit
|
commitdiff
|
tree
2012-09-09
Chri
s
Rob
i
nson
Impleme
n
t MixDirect_SSE
separate
l
y f
r
om the C and Neo
n
.
.
.
commit
|
commitdiff
|
tree
2012-09-09
Chris Robinson
Move the target effect slot
to the SendParams struct
commit
|
commitdiff
|
tree
2012-09-09
Chris Robinson
Remove STACK_DATA_SIZE in
favor of BUFFERSIZE
commit
|
commitdiff
|
tree
2012-09-09
Chris
R
obinson
Remove so
m
e unu
s
ed code
commit
|
commitdiff
|
tree
2012-09-09
Chris Ro
b
inson
Separate
t
he
resampli
n
g and
m
ixing steps
commit
|
commitdiff
|
tree
2012-09-09
Chris Robinson
W
orkaround
M
inGW __decl
s
pec(ali
g
n(x)) b
u
g
commit
|
commitdiff
|
tree
2012-09-02
Chris Robinson
Fr
e
e the global
ALSA confi
g
afte
r
openi
n
g cap
t
ure devices too
commit
|
commitdiff
|
tree
2012-09-02
Ch
r
is R
o
bins
o
n
Set the error if setting a
n
ew inte
g
er source o
f
f
set
.
.
.
commit
|
commitdiff
|
tree
2012-08-29
Chris Robinson
M
i
nor c
l
ea
n
ups
for
mixer
_
inc
commit
|
commitdiff
|
tree
2012-08-29
Chris R
o
b
i
nson
A
d
d an
SSE-enhance
d
path for a
p
p
l
ying the
m
ixer
m
atri
x
commit
|
commitdiff
|
tree
2012-08-29
Chri
s
Robinson
Make s
u
re device buff
e
rs are 16-byt
e
ali
g
ned
commit
|
commitdiff
|
tree
2012-08-29
Chris Robinson
Increase MaxCh
a
nnels to
be a multiple of 4
commit
|
commitdiff
|
tree
2012-08-29
Ch
r
is
Robi
n
son
Set an error c
l
oser to w
h
e
r
e
i
t
occurs for setti
n
g
.
.
.
commit
|
commitdiff
|
tree
2012-08-29
Chris Rob
i
nson
Add
h
elpers to
set s
o
urce
p
roperties
commit
|
commitdiff
|
tree
2012-08-28
Chris Ro
b
i
n
son
Print the
e
r
ror when report
i
n
g
snd_p
c
m_delay failu
r
e
commit
|
commitdiff
|
tree
next